I'm setting up an Angular+Spring Security module to login and registering users. When I register an user, everything is OK. The final step after register is automatically login but I'm having this error:
XMLHttpRequest cannot load http//localhost:8080/com-tesis/login. No 'Access-Control-Allow-Origin' header is present on the requested resource. Origin 'http//localhost:9000' is therefore not allowed access. The response had HTTP status code 401.

This is the CORS filter implemented on backend side:
package tesis.core.security;
import java.io.IOException;
import javax.servlet.Filter;
import javax.servlet.FilterChain;
import javax.servlet.FilterConfig;
import javax.servlet.ServletException;
import javax.servlet.ServletRequest;
import javax.servlet.ServletResponse;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.springframework.stereotype.Component;
@Component
public class SimpleCORSFilter implements Filter {
    private final Logger log = LoggerFactory.getLogger(SimpleCORSFilter.class);
    public SimpleCORSFilter() {
        log.info("SimpleCORSFilter init");
    }
    @Override
    public void doFilter(ServletRequest req, ServletResponse res, FilterChain chain)
            throws IOException, ServletException {
        HttpServletRequest request = (HttpServletRequest) req;
        HttpServletResponse response = (HttpServletResponse) res;
        response.setHeader("Access-Control-Allow-Origin", request.getHeader("Origin"));
        response.setHeader("Access-Control-Allow-Credentials", "true");
        response.setHeader("Access-Control-Allow-Methods", "POST, GET, OPTIONS, DELETE, HEAD");
        response.setHeader("Access-Control-Max-Age", "3600");
        response.setHeader("Access-Control-Allow-Headers", "Access-Control-Allow-Headers, Origin,Accept, X-Requested-With, Content-Type, Access-Control-Request-Method, Access-Control-Request-Headers");
        if (request.getMethod().equals("OPTIONS")) {
            response.setStatus(HttpServletResponse.SC_OK);
        } else {
            chain.doFilter(req, res);
        }
    }
    @Override
    public void init(FilterConfig filterConfig) {
    }
    @Override
    public void destroy() {
    }
}

EDIT: When I send request from same url http//localhost:8080/ works perfectly. From http//localhost:9000 spring always return SC_UNAUTHORIZED
This is the SecurityConfig
package tesis.core.security;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.context.annotation.Configuration;
import org.springframework.security.config.annotation.authentication.builders.AuthenticationManagerBuilder;
import org.springframework.security.config.annotation.web.builders.HttpSecurity;
import org.springframework.security.config.annotation.web.configuration.EnableWebSecurity;
import org.springframework.security.config.annotation.web.configuration.WebSecurityConfigurerAdapter;
@Configuration
@EnableWebSecurity
public class SecurityConfig extends WebSecurityConfigurerAdapter{
    @Autowired
    private AuthFailure authFailure;
    @Autowired
    private AuthSuccess authSuccess;
    @Autowired
    private EntryPointUnauthorizedHandler unauthorizedHandler;
    @Autowired 
    private UserDetailServiceImpl userDetailService;
    @Autowired
    public void configAuthBuilder(AuthenticationManagerBuilder builder) throws Exception{
        builder.userDetailsService(userDetailService);
    }
    @Override
    protected void configure(HttpSecurity http) throws Exception {
        http
            .csrf().disable()
            .exceptionHandling()
                .authenticationEntryPoint(unauthorizedHandler)
                .and()
            .formLogin()
                .successHandler(authSuccess)
                .failureHandler(authFailure)
            .and()
            .authorizeRequests()
                .antMatchers("/**")
                .permitAll();
    }
}
